Output e6614623cef6f775f956c6abfa74dfc1369b9a8c6d2fffe23449ce74c904c9f3:12

value
41000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 816eeec88cf3295639e204c7ec03a0b5e3236251 OP_EQUALVERIFY OP_CHECKSIG
address
1CoP4VLWPbEJGtqi8JSYgkGq7KHzmbDTsK
transaction
e6614623cef6f775f956c6abfa74dfc1369b9a8c6d2fffe23449ce74c904c9f3
spent
true